## A Concise Overview of iPhone Camera Progress
The iPhone camera’s evolution began in full swing with the launch of the iPhone 7 Plus in 2016. This device was revolutionary as it launched a dual-camera configuration, consisting of a standard wide-angle lens and a telephoto lens. This setup enabled users to achieve 2x optical zoom, sidestepping the quality loss typically associated with digital zoom. Additionally, the iPhone 7 Plus was the first to feature Portrait mode, which harnessed the dual-camera layout to create a depth-of-field effect, blurring the background while sharpening the subject.
### Progressions in Dual Camera Technologies
In 2017, Apple expanded this groundwork with the iPhone 8 Plus and iPhone X, introducing an enhanced dual-camera system that retained the 2x optical zoom feature. The iPhone XS, launched in 2018, carried this momentum forward, giving users the option for both 1x and 2x zoom without sacrificing image quality.
However, in 2019, Apple embraced a monumental change with the launch of the iPhone 11 series. The iPhone 11 showcased a dual-camera arrangement that integrated an ultra-wide lens, capturing photos at 0.5x zoom, while the iPhone 11 Pro added a third telephoto lens for 2x optical zoom. This established a clear contrast: two lenses offered wide and ultra-wide shots, while three lenses introduced telephoto capabilities.
### The iPhone 14 Pro and Future Models
The iPhone 14 Pro, which debuted in 2022, took camera technology further with an upgraded telephoto lens featuring 3x zoom and a 48-megapixel main camera. This advancement enabled the 48 MP sensor to capture 1x and 2x images without needing a distinct lens, increasing versatility and image quality.
Looking ahead to the iPhone 16 series, the iPhone 16 Pro employs a triple-camera system to record ultra-wide (0.5x), wide (1x), and telephoto (5x) images. In contrast, the standard iPhone 16 maintains a dual-camera setup for ultra-wide and wide shots.
### The iPhone 16e: A Single Camera Breakthrough
The newest member of the iPhone family, the iPhone 16e, showcases a solitary rear-facing camera fitted with a 48 MP sensor. At first sight, this might seem like a regression compared to its predecessors with dual and triple-camera arrangements. Nevertheless, the iPhone 16e’s cutting-edge technology enables it to capture both 1x and 2x images without digital zoom, essentially making it the contemporary equivalent of the dual-camera setups seen in earlier models such as the iPhone 7 Plus and iPhone 8 Plus.
This single-camera architecture underscores Apple’s dedication to innovation, proving that a high-quality photographic experience can be realized even with fewer lenses. The capabilities of the iPhone 16e contest the belief that more lenses lead to superior photography, demonstrating that improvements in sensor technology and image processing can achieve remarkable outcomes.
